The band "Barrelmen" has carved out a unique place in the music scene by combining the energy of rock and punk with the soul of Celtic folk and the raw romance of shanties. Formed in 2010, they have quickly made a name for themselves by fusing traditional Irish melodies and instruments such as the tin whistle, fiddle, mandolin, bagpipes and banjo with powerful rock guitar riffs and driving punk beats.
The lyrics of their songs often tell stories of sailors, adventures and lost loves, which makes their music both nostalgic and rebellious. Particularly impressive is the way they preserve the originality of folk while capturing the raw energy of punk.
Barellmen are four musicians from Berlin (Wolle, Herbert, Frank, Micha), many instruments and one passion.
